Featuring state-of-the-art Surface
Mount Technology, these SPST-NO
relays deliver proven reliability in the
most demanding applications.
Output consists of an SCR AC switch
and is available in zero-cross, random
turn-on (phase controllable) and versions with either AC or DC input (coil)
control.

INPUT SPECIFICATIONS ➀ DC CONTROL AC CONTROL AC CONTROL
Control Voltage Range 3-32 Vdc 90-280 Vrms (60Hz) 18-36 Vrms
Max. Reverse Voltage -32 Vdc --- ---
Max. Turn-On Voltage 3.0 Vdc 90 Vrms 18 Vrms
Min. Turn-Off Voltage 1.0 Vdc 10 Vrms 4.0 Vrms
Nominal Input Impedance See Note➅ 60K Ohms 9.0K Ohms
Typical Input Current 2.0 mA➅ 2mA @ 120 Vrms, 4mA @ 240 Vrms 3mA @ 24 Vrms
GENERAL NOTES
➀ All parameters at 25˚C unless otherwise specified.
➁ Off-State dv/dt test method per EIA/NARM standard RS-443, paragraph 13.11.1
➂ Heat sinking required, for derating curves see page 2.
➃ 24 Vac Input option, E suffix.
➄ Turn-on time for random turn-on versions
is 0.02 msec (DC Control Models).
➅ Input circuitry incorporates active current limiter.
